NATIVE FRONT YARD POLLINATOR GARDEN

FRAMINGHAM, MA

This wild garden was designed with three guiding goals: reviving soggy, clay soil, creating privacy from a busy street and establishing a pollinator habitat.

Together, we developed a landscape design that redirected the water that pooled at the far end of the house, integrating it into the rest of the garden. We  rebuilt their hardscape, incorporating poured concrete and a new patio for a modern aesthetic. 

 

For our plant palate, we chose varieties that support and nourish the site’s wet, clay soil while fostering a thriving ecosystem that functions as a Pollinator Pathway, connecting nearby parklands and strengthening the local habitat.
